Description:

Korean War provides thorough coverage of this complex historical event by exploring the major topics and events related to the period. The combined volume, Korean War: Almanac and Primary Sources covers the background of and issues related to the conflict in 13 chapters. Korean War: Biographies includes 25 biographical entries on major figures from the period and 50 photographs.
